Job Description - Learning & Development Partner

Salary + £6,000 car allowance + benefits

Scantec Recruitment are partnering with a leading FMCG manufacturing group who are looking to recruit a Learning & Development Business Partner. Due to growth within the business and functional evolution, this is an exciting new regional L&D role and supports three of their manufacturing sites, one in Cardiff and two others sites in Wales / Wiltshire.

The position requires travel to all 3 sites, however hybrid working is available and most of your time would be spent at the factory in Cardiff as this is the largest site.
This is a great opportunity for someone who is truly passionate about people development, offering the opportunity to deliver the strategy and create development programmes across multiply sites partnering directly with the leadership teams.

Learning & Development Partner – Summary of core responsibilities:
Business partner with the senior leadership teams to identify and develop individuals and teams.
Create and execute learning strategies and programs across the region, carrying out capability assessments and analysing and planning development needs.
Conduct varied developing people methods (e.g. coaching, mentoring, facilitation & Leadership delivery) and design a range of learning interventions, including technical, behavioural and leadership programmes.
Utilise the group LMS reporting tools to produce management information and offer insight to the business.
Design and delivery experience is an essential requirement for success in this role as you’ll create and deliver e-learning courses, workshops, blended learning solutions and other development options.
Deliver and plan strategic key Continuous Improvement development plans. Using various tools including digital to create flexible and innovative learning programmes
Implement and embed the group coaching culture and encourage continuous professional development (CPD). Evaluate development value and monitor how effectively learning has been transferred to colleagues and its impact on performance.
Take an active role in the broader People team, keeping up to date on external L&D trends and best practice.

Ideal experience and skills:
We’re seeking a candidate who has worked in a similar Learning and Development leadership position who has business partnered with business leaders. Degree or equivalent (member of CIPD) would be advantageous.

An L&D / Coaching qualification would also be preferred but is not essential as coaching qualifications will form part of your development plan.
Excellent communication & negotiation skills and the ability to build rapport and influence key stakeholders, colleagues, and leadership teams. Any current knowledge of effective learning and development methods, e-learning platforms and practices.
